The Create contract is responsible for creating a rental. It achieves this by acting as a Seaport Zone, and storing and validating orders as rentals when they are fulfilled on Seaport.
However, one thing it doesnt account for is the fact that Seaport allows for tipping in the form of ERC20 tokens as part of the order fulfillment process. This is done by extending the consideration array in the order with additional ERC20 tokens.

Lets dive in and see how tipping works exactly. We know fulfillers may use the entry points listed here, the first of which is simply a wrapper to _validateAndFulfillAdvancedOrder(). This function calls _validateOrderAndUpdateStatus() , which derives the order hash by calling _assertConsiderationLengthAndGetOrderHash(). At the end of the trail, we can see that the order hash is finally derived in _deriveOrderHash() from other order parameters as well as the consideration array, but only up to  the totalOriginalConsiderationItems value in the parameters of the AdvancedOrder passed by the fulfiller as argument. This value reflects the original length of the consideration items in the order. https://github.com/ProjectOpenSea/seaport-types/blob/25bae8ddfa8709e5c51ab429fe06024e46a18f15/src/lib/ConsiderationStructs.sol#L143-L156
Thus we can see that when deriving the order hash the extra consideration items are ignored, which is what allows the original signature of the offerer to match. However, in the ZoneParameters passed on to the zone, all consideration items are included in one array, and there is no obvious way to distinguish tips from original items:
Finally, while the validateOrder() function in the Create contract verifies that the order fulfillment has been signed by the reNFT signer, the signed RentPayload does not depend on the consideration items, hence tipping is still possible.
The vulnerability arises when this capability is exploited to add a malicious ERC20 token to the consideration array. This malicious token can be designed to revert on transfer, causing the rental stop process to fail. As a result, the rented assets remain locked in the rental safe indefinitely.

Disallow tipping, either by removing this functionality in the Seaport fork or, if this isnt possible, perhaps by adding the size of the consideration items to the ZoneParameters and reverting if there are more. This would prevent the addition of malicious ERC20 tokens to the consideration array, thereby preventing the hijacking of orders and the indefinite locking of rented assets in the rental safe.
